About N-(1,3-benzodioxol-5-yl)-2-[(4-ethoxy-3-methoxyphenyl)methyl-ethylamino]acetamide
N-(1,3-benzodioxol-5-yl)-2-[(4-ethoxy-3-methoxyphenyl)methyl-ethylamino]acetamide (PubChem CID 16620402) has the molecular formula C21H26N2O5
and a molecular weight of 386.45 g/mol. Its IUPAC name is N-(1,3-benzodioxol-5-yl)-2-[(4-ethoxy-3-methoxyphenyl)methyl-ethylamino]acetamide.

What is the SMILES notation for N-(1,3-benzodioxol-5-yl)-2-[(4-ethoxy-3-methoxyphenyl)methyl-ethylamino]acetamide?
The canonical SMILES for N-(1,3-benzodioxol-5-yl)-2-[(4-ethoxy-3-methoxyphenyl)methyl-ethylamino]acetamide is CCOc1ccc(CN(CC)CC(=O)Nc2ccc3c(c2)OCO3)cc1OC.
What is the InChIKey of N-(1,3-benzodioxol-5-yl)-2-[(4-ethoxy-3-methoxyphenyl)methyl-ethylamino]acetamide?
The InChIKey is LUYVPDWUPGHIRH-UHFFFAOYSA-N. The full InChI is InChI=1S/C21H26N2O5/c1-4-23(12-15-6-8-17(26-5-2)19(10-15)25-3)13-21(24)22-16-7-9-18-20(11-16)28-14-27-18/h6-11H,4-5,12-14H2,1-3H3,(H,22,24).
What are the key properties of N-(1,3-benzodioxol-5-yl)-2-[(4-ethoxy-3-methoxyphenyl)methyl-ethylamino]acetamide?
N-(1,3-benzodioxol-5-yl)-2-[(4-ethoxy-3-methoxyphenyl)methyl-ethylamino]acetamide has a molecular weight of 386.45 g/mol, XLogP of 3.28, 9 rotatable bonds, 1 hydrogen bond donors, and 6 hydrogen bond acceptors.
